Stopped on Track

44-year-old Frank Lange lives with his wife Simone and their two children Lilli and Mika in a terraced house on the outskirts of Berlin. The family has just moved in, the parents have regular jobs and the couple are happy. But when Frank consults a doctor about a headache, he is confronted with a cancer diagnosis: The brain tumor he has discovered is malignant and inoperable. He only has a few months left. Frank uses his smartphone to document the progression of his illness and everyday life with his family. Weakened by the chemotherapy and radiotherapy, he develops delusions in which he sees his personified brain tumor appearing as an interviewee on Harald Schmidt. Frank's body and mind are increasingly impaired; he loses his memory, his sense of direction, control over his bodily functions and finally his ability to speak. His personality also undergoes a change due to the strong medication. The two children have to deal with their father being cared for at home, the rapid deterioration of his condition and his imminent death. They are overwhelmed. Simone also reaches her limits more and more. The dying man and those left behind are confronted with death from two different perspectives. They have to ask themselves different questions and will each experience the time as a test in their own way.
